Across TCGA cell cohorts, FAM160A1 RNA expression is significantly associated with the go_rna of many other GO terms, with 4,190 significant associations in total. BONE shows the largest number of these associations.

The most reproducible FAM160A1-associated GO terms across cancer lineages are Endosomal transport, Endocytic recycling, and Cytokinetic process. Each is linked with FAM160A1 in more than 12 cancer types. Because this analysis shows association rather than direction, both FAM160A1-to-partner and partner-to-FAM160A1 results are reported.
